October 29, Macau: IBF Belt & Road Region (simply known as IBF B&R Region) has announced a partnership with the Yao Foundation, initiated by former NBA player Yao Ming.
The two parties have set up the IBF Boxing Culture Promotion Fund, boosting sports charity causes in China and the B&R Region.
At the same time, the IBF Silk Road Championship Tournament also started its first phase in Macau. The tournament became the first professional boxing match season co-hosted by IBF, attracting the best boxers from countries along the "Belt & Road" area.
Rejoy International, promoter and operator of the tournament, donated 200,000 yuan for youth boxing in Macau and Mainland China.
Early in May 2016, the IBF China started a charity tour partnering with famous boxers. The 2016 tour was promoted by Mike Tyson, former heavyweight boxing champion and charity ambassador of IBF China. Chinese female boxer Xie Lili will act as the second promoter of the tour.
